Title :
Magnetic field induced third harmonic generation in thin magnetic films and nanostructures
Author :
Kim, E.M. ; Kapra, R.V. ; Murzina, T.V. ; Aktsipetrov, O.A.
Author_Institution :
Dept. of Phys., Moscow State Univ.
Abstract :
Magnetization induced third harmonic generation (THG) in magnetic thin, granular films is observed. Magnetic contrast intensity and phase shift in THG allow estimation of odd and even in magnetization components of third-order susceptibility
